The Medical Arts building is a 11-storey structure whose first level has the reception, lounges, and concession areas, while the next ten levels have the medical clinics and offices. The Nursing Tower is a 14-storey structure with a 5-level podium that houses its ancillary services and can accommodate up to 600 beds. The 154,000-square meter hospital complex is sitting on a 1.4 hectare lot at the corner of 32nd street and 5th avenue in Bonifacio Global City and is comprised of 2 integrated medium-rise buildings and a 6-storey Energy Center.
